High Voltage Silicone
for Electrical Insulation Applications

Our High Voltage Silicone Rubber delivers outstanding electrical insulation, thermal stability, and dielectric strength for critical applications in power transmission, electronics, and high-voltage equipment. It ensures long-term safety and performance in demanding environments.

High Voltage & Dielectric Strength

Excellent dielectric performance prevents arcing and current leakage under thermal and electrical stress.

Temperature Resistance

Reliable from –60°C to +250°C, stable under extreme thermal and electrical load.

UV & Weathering Durability

Resistant to corona discharge, UV, ozone, and outdoor weathering for long-term outdoor performance.

Safety & Flame Retardancy

Complies with safety standards; custom flame-retardant, low-smoke, and insulation grades available.

Customizable Performance

Tailored for insulation, flame, or mechanical requirements to suit specific applications.

Electrical & Mechanical Reliability

Maintains performance under continuous high-voltage stress and mechanical demands.

Typical Applications

Electrical Insulation

High-voltage cables, terminal boots, dielectric sleeves, and insulation components.

Industrial Equipment

High-voltage gaskets, protective housings, and sealing components for heavy-duty systems.

Power Transmission

High-voltage insulators, bushings, and surge arresters for grid and substation use.

Electronics

Connectors, insulation parts, and protective coatings for sensitive electronic systems.

EV Systems

Battery seals, high-voltage connectors, and cable sheaths for electric vehicles.

Power Electronics

Gaskets, transformer covers, and arc barriers for high-load electronic assemblies.

Aerospace

Insulating shields, surge boots, and harness covers for aerospace environments.

Telecom

Protective insulation components for communication infrastructure and signal systems.
